Create the major you want

Even with over 200 majors to choose from at IU Bloomington, you may not find the program that fits your unique vision. The Individualized Major Program (IMP) empowers you to create your own major—one that aligns with the goals you’ve set for your future.

Recent Ïã½¶ÊÓÆµs have designed majors in:

  • Comedic studies
  • Event planning
  • Marine biology
  • Pharmaceutical sciences
  • Sound design
  • Stage management
  • Sustainable development
  • Violin making

How the program works

When you choose an individualized major, you take ownership of your education. You’ll also have structured support every step of the way, including:

  • A dedicated IMP advisor: Get one-on-one guidance to build your curriculum, meet your requirements, and prepare for graduation.
  • Faculty mentorship: Partner with experts in your chosen fields to guide your education and research.
  • Mid-program assessments: Stay on track with regular check-ins to evaluate your progress and refine your goals.
  • A final project: Showcase your growth and skills through a capstone project, thesis, or creative portfolio.
